只为小站
首页
域名查询
文件下载
登录
一种改进的基于去耦结构的
状态空间
MPC设计,具有改进的性能
在自动控制领域,模型预测控制(Model Predictive Control,简称MPC)是一种广泛应用于工业过程控制的方法。它利用数学模型预测未来一段时间内的系统行为,并通过优化计算,确定在预测时间范围内应该采取的控制动作。由于MPC能够直接处理系统的约束条件,因此特别适合于多变量、多约束、以及动态响应复杂的过程控制。 文章的标题指出了采用了一种改进的基于解耦结构的
状态空间
MPC设计,具有改进的性能。解耦控制是指在多变量控制系统中,为了消除各个控制变量之间的相互影响,而采取的控制策略。这通常涉及到对系统模型进行处理,使得各个控制回路之间相互独立,从而简化控制结构,提高控制品质。在多变量过程中,零极点取消是一个常见问题,它可能影响系统的控制性能和稳定性。 文章内容提到了传统的
状态空间
MPC存在一些问题,例如观测器动态通常假定要比反馈控制器快,这在实际中可能导致数值计算上的困难。此外,还提到了模型预测控制的发展历程,从有限脉冲响应(Finite Impulse Response,FIR)或阶跃响应模型为基础的MPC(如动态矩阵控制 Dynamic Matrix Control, DMC),到传递函数模型为基础的MPC(如广义预测控制 Generalized Predictive Control, GPC),以及最近的
状态空间
模型为基础的MPC(State Space Model based MPC, SSMPC),后者近年来受到了显著的研究关注。 文章提出了一种新的改进的解耦结构,它避免了零极点取消问题,并通过调节额外的参数确保了可行性。在此基础上,文章进一步提出了一种单输入-单输出(SISO)设计的模型预测控制,它采用了一种新的
状态空间
实现方法,用于提高控制性能。通过这种新的设计模型,可以直接考虑过程状态变量的动态特性。文章还分析了所提出的解耦器性质、闭环控制性能、与传统
状态空间
MPC的关系以及鲁棒稳定性问题。 为了评价所提出的MPC设计的有效性,作者通过与近期文献中典型的过程进行比较,评估了该设计的效率,与一种典型的非最小
状态空间
MPC进行了对比。 文章最后提到,该研究得到了如下支持:杭州电子科技大学信息与控制研究所、香港科技大学化学与生物分子工程系。文章中还给出了有关文章历史的信息,如接收日期、修订日期和接受日期,以及关键字包括模型预测控制、
状态空间
模型、闭环控制性能和离散时间过程等。 本研究论文强调了在多变量控制系统中使用改进的解耦结构和
状态空间
MPC设计的重要性。通过这种设计,能够有效避免一些传统MPC在实施过程中遇到的困难,如零极点取消、控制可行性问题以及数值计算难题,并通过新设计的模型直接考虑过程状态变量的动态特性,从而提高整个控制系统的性能和稳定性。通过对典型过程的研究,这一新的MPC设计在实际应用中的效果得到了验证,这将有助于未来在工业过程控制等领域中的应用推广。
2025-08-07 17:05:08
1.13MB
研究论文
1
matlab实现固定翼无人机线性化
在航空工程领域,无人机的控制与建模一直是研究的重点。固定翼无人机由于其独特的飞行特性,其控制系统设计和分析通常涉及到复杂的非线性动态系统。为了便于分析和控制,通常需要将这些非线性系统线性化。线性化过程是将非线性系统在其工作点附近近似为线性系统的过程,这对于应用现代控制理论和设计方法至关重要。 MATLAB是一种广泛使用的数学计算软件,它提供了一系列工具箱,包括控制系统工具箱和符号计算工具箱,这些工具箱使得进行复杂的数学运算和系统建模变得相对容易。在固定翼无人机的线性化问题中,MATLAB可以用来计算系统的
状态空间
表示,将非线性方程转换为线性方程,并进行进一步的分析和设计。 固定翼无人机的动态模型包括纵向和横向动力学模型。纵向模型负责描述沿机体的前后轴(通常称为俯仰轴)的运动,而横向模型则描述沿机体的左右轴(通常是滚转和偏航轴)的运动。在实际飞行控制系统设计中,纵向和横向动态往往需要被解耦,即各自独立控制,以简化控制算法的设计和实施。 在进行固定翼无人机的线性化时,需要首先建立无人机的非线性运动方程,这通常包括六个自由度:沿三个轴的线性运动(纵向、横向、垂直方向)和绕三个轴的角运动(俯仰、滚转、偏航)。然后,运用泰勒级数展开、雅可比矩阵或者其他数学方法,将这些非线性方程在特定的工作点附近展开并线性化。 线性化的结果是一个
状态空间
模型,它可以用状态方程来描述: \[ \dot{x}(t) = Ax(t) + Bu(t) \] \[ y(t) = Cx(t) + Du(t) \] 其中,\(x(t)\) 是系统状态向量,\(u(t)\) 是输入向量,\(y(t)\) 是输出向量,而 \(A\)、\(B\)、\(C\) 和 \(D\) 是
状态空间
矩阵,它们是通过线性化过程获得的。 在本次提供的文件中,文件名列表包含多个函数文件,如GetLong.m和GetLate.m等,这些文件名暗示了它们在无人机线性化过程中的功能。例如,GetLong.m可能用于获取与纵向动力学相关的一些线性化参数或模型,而GetLate.m则可能对应横向动力学。其他诸如getCL.m、getCLbar.m、getCY.m、GetCM.m、getCN.m和getCD.m等文件可能用于计算升力、侧向力、滚转力矩、俯仰力矩、偏航力矩和阻力等系数,这些系数对于线性化过程至关重要。 此外,InitParam.m文件可能用于初始化线性化过程中的参数,这些参数包括无人机的物理特性、环境条件以及飞行状态等。 通过MATLAB实现固定翼无人机线性化是一个复杂的过程,它涉及到对无人机非线性动态模型的深入理解,以及对线性代数、系统控制理论和MATLAB编程的熟练应用。线性化后,控制系统的设计者可以使用这些线性模型来设计稳定和控制算法,以实现无人机的精确飞行控制。
2025-05-16 00:23:55
4KB
状态空间
1
直接甲醇燃料电池的模糊PID控制研究
视直接甲醇燃料电池DMFC(Direct Methanol Fuel Cell)为复杂的非线性系统,综合应用现代控制理论和模糊控制技术,建立
状态空间
模型,设计参数自适应模糊PID控制器,规定模糊控制规则,把多输入多输出系统转换为单输入单输出系统.采用Matlab软件,对以阴极空气进料速度为输入量,以电堆的输出功率为输出量的系统进行仿真.结果表明,所设计的控制方案能够有效提高DMFC系统的工作性能.
2024-05-29 22:44:35
991KB
直接甲醇燃料电池(DMFC)
状态空间模型
模糊控制
PID控制
1
广义
状态空间
平均法无线电能传输系统建模
广义
状态空间
平均法无线电能传输系统建模 包含 matlab 代码和 simulink 对照仿真 直接运行脚本代码,结果直接展现
2024-04-12 11:07:33
61KB
matlab
1
time series analysis by state space methods
通过
状态空间
方法的时间序列分析
2024-01-14 13:08:42
8.74MB
状态空间方法
时间序列分析
1
第2章 控制系统
状态空间
表达式的解1
引言2.1 线性定常齐次状态方程的解(自由解)2.2 矩阵指数函数-状态转移矩阵2.3 线性定常系统非齐次方程的解2.4 线性时变系统的解2.5 离散时间系统状
2023-03-22 19:36:54
1.09MB
矩阵
1
基于CPN
状态空间
分析的复杂系统脆性度量
为进一步解决复杂系统脆性理论既有研究工具存在的系统状态定量描述困难、系统边界条件约束较多 等问题,将有色 Petri 网及其仿真工具 CPN Tools 引入到复杂系统脆性度量研究中。有色 Petri 网及 CPN Tools 内 置的查询工具、既有的高级
状态空间
计算方法都降低了复杂系统脆性度量中的问题复杂度。提出基于
状态空间
分析的复杂系统脆性度量指标并给出编程实现流程。仿真算例表明
状态空间
内状态节点的脆性传递过程及其 影响范围能够间接反映系统脆性行为。
2023-03-10 17:06:55
1.26MB
复杂系统;
脆性度量;
有色
Petri
1
将 ODE 系统线性化为围绕工作点的
状态空间
:将 MIMO ODE 系统转换为 ABC 和 D 矩阵。-matlab开发
函数 ODE2SS.m 使用符号工具箱(在 Matlab 2015 中测试)将系统线性化为围绕给定工作点的
状态空间
。 废水系统示例的文件 TestODE2SS.m 中给出了如何使用该函数的示例。 提供了解释 MIMO 系统的 word 文件。 该函数由 Adrian Lutchman 编写,示例系统由 Brian Aufderheide 博士的课程笔记提供。 提供了用于在命令窗口中显示函数结果和创建用于计算矩阵的函数文件以及要生成的矩阵的选项的选项。 对于前两个选项,1 表示是,0 表示否。 使用此功能发表时请注明作者。
2023-03-10 15:25:02
111KB
matlab
1
脉冲响应矩阵和
状态空间
描述-线性系统理论PPT
脉冲响应矩阵和
状态空间
描述 结论:对连续时间线性时不变系统(A.B.C.D),设初始状态为零,则系统的脉冲响应矩阵为 结论:①两个代数等价的连续时间线性时不变系统具有相同的脉冲响应矩阵 ②两个代数等价的连续时间线性时不变系统具有相同的“输出零状态响应”和“输出零输入响应”。 结论:对连续时间线性时不变系统,其脉冲响应矩阵H(t)和传递函数矩阵G(s)之间有如下关系: 6/7,20/29
2023-03-08 15:31:23
1.9MB
线性系统理论
1
拣货路径优化matlab代码-RSSAVSA-2021:Chapman等人“通过
状态空间
增强进行风险敏感的安全分析”中介绍的用于生成图形和工件
拣货路径优化matlab代码概述 Chapman 等人在提交给 IEEE Transactions on Automatic Control,2021 年 6 月的“通过
状态空间
增强进行风险敏感的安全分析”中介绍的用于生成图形和工件的分析代码。 依赖关系 计算环境 运行此存储库中的代码需要最新版本的 Matlab。 我们已经在 Windows 10 和 Red Hat Enterprise Linux Server 7.8 版上测试了这个存储库。 安装说明 下载此存储库的副本 使用是下载在 Matlab 中启动和运行所需的所有文件的副本的最简单方法。 我们针对 git v2.8.2.396 测试了这些指令。 这些文件将下载到名为RSSAVSA-2021的文件夹中。 从命令行界面,导航到要下载RSSAVSA-2021 的目录。 然后执行以下命令: git clone https://github.com/risk-sensitive-reachability/RSSAVSA-2021 设置您的 Matlab 工作区 要设置您的 Matlab 工作区: 导航到包含RSSAVSA-2021的
2023-02-19 19:38:50
190KB
系统开源
1
个人信息
点我去登录
购买积分
下载历史
恢复订单
热门下载
Spring相关的外文文献和翻译(含出处).zip
新型冠状病毒疫情_2020年东三省数学建模A题_论文展示
PowerBI视觉对象共计271组,更新日期2021.01.20日.zip
刚萨雷斯《数字图像处理》第四版答案.pdf
sqlite运行所需Vc++运行环境,纯净版System.Data.SQLite.dll及SQLite.Interop.dll
机械臂避障路径规划仿真 蚁群算法 三维路径规划
狂神说Java系列笔记.rar
芯片验证漫游指南以及源代码.zip
quartus II13.0器件库.zip
2019和2021年华为单板通用硬件笔试题及答案
(推荐)小爱触屏音箱LX04_2.34.5-官改-(开发版)SP5
Matpower中文使用手册(原名《MATPOWER手册(中文版)》).rar
SSM外文文献和翻译(毕设论文精品).doc
全国道路网SHP数据.zip
matlab机器人工具箱实现机械臂直线轨迹&圆弧轨迹规划
最新下载
牛(cow)目标检测数据集
visual c++ 2005 sp1运行时组件
QNX操作系统及网络设备驱动模块.pdf
浪潮控件注册工具(解决浪潮控件丢失或者调用失败).rar
如何实现S120 主从控制方案
Navicat Premium 11.1.$破解注册机
交通安全SSAM软件
Maperitive-latest.zip
癫痫脑电数据集:波恩Bonn数据集-脑电数据-颅内脑电-EEG
ODBC64_WIN10.7z
其他资源
运输问题表上作业法matlab完整描述
Aspose.Total for .Net framework 4.0 dll 全套最新破解版
STM32 TCS34725程序
CMake-3.14.0-win64-x64
Python-用于3D人体姿态估计的PyTorch实现
离散数学第三版 方世昌 课后答案
mvc模式画圆JAVA实现
基于遗传算法的排程系统
读取雷达基数据V2.0
vs2013 c++串口助手源码
武汉大学十套数据结构试题及答案
数据库课程设计大作业--网上商城(jsp)
全球银行的银行卡号及信息
highlighter.rar
eclipse2.zip
万能WMA转MP3格式转换器
avr单片机例程@天祥电子
实验楼之楼+Python实战第1期
Visual & Installer 1.0.3.12 破解
两个Repeater嵌套
GPS载波相位定位技术的研究
Qt Quick自定义下拉框